SAIC to develop ‘green’ cars

SAIC Motors Corp yesterday said it plans to invest 12 billion yuan (US$1.76 billion) in the next three to five years to develop new-energy sedans and auto parts.
The nation’s largest car maker signed an agreement with the Shanghai government, which has pledged to offer favorable policies, product research and testing, human resources and government procurement [...]

Brighter, lighter future for parts supplier

Auto parts supplier Georg Fischer Automotive expects a minimum 50 percent higher turnover in China this year and wants to double it by next year.
Josef Edbauer, president of GF Automotive, said the business would remain robust as China’s auto industry continues to grow. Efforts to reduce vehicle weight also helped increase demand for lighter metal [...]

Severe cash flow hits 40% of auto part firms

About 40 percent of China’s auto part companies face severe liquidity this year and some may fail in the next 12 months to 18 months without aggressive measures to conserve cash, according to a new study released yesterday.
China’s auto suppliers were both unprepared for, and slow to react to, the dramatic slowdown in vehicle sales [...]

R&D investment to help parts makers tide over crisis

China’s auto parts industry is facing tough challenges as the economic downturn puts the brakes to the country’s automobile sales growth.
This will add to the list of problems the sector already has to deal with, such as industry fragmentation, limited export channels and poor R&D capacities.
Purchase orders received by Chinese auto parts suppliers are decreasing [...]

China’s auto exports increase 22% in 2008

China’s export of autos, including auto parts and components, jumped 21.6 percent to US$49.73 billion last year, but down 23.71 percentage points compared with the previous year, the China Association of Automobile Manufacturers said yesterday.
